Bit of a wet day today, but it’s a good reminder that solar isn’t as simple as “bigger is always better.”
I was recently told by an electricity provider that over time, more networks are moving toward charging households to export excess solar back to the grid during the middle of the day , this is what’s often referred to as a “sun tax.”
New South Wales and South Australia already have export charges in place(sun tax) , and it’s likely other states will continue heading in that direction.
What this means is that installing the biggest system possible without understanding your usage, export limits, and future network changes may not always be the smartest financial move.
Solar and batteries can still make great financial sense , but the system needs to be designed properly for your household.
